Cost

You can save costs on repairs by taking on a do-it-yourself project. This job is easy and affordable, particularly when you have single-pane glass windows. Do-it-yourself homeowners report spending $12 to fix one window and $11 for a tiny triangular box of glazier's point and $3 for window glue. Professional glazing companies usually offer a warranty. It is worth checking whether the warranty covers damage caused by natural elements.

The cost of repairing windows is based on the extent of the damage. Some people aren't comfortable working on windows, and some prefer to replace the glass. The replacement of the entire window can increase insulation and save money over the long term. Certain manufacturers won't honor warranties if the window's frame sash isn't changed. Moreover, if you're not sure about the durability of your window it is possible to consider re-sealing. You can save a considerable amount of money by sealing them, even without replacing the frame.

The most commonly used repair is replacing a damaged window sash. While this can be a relatively simple fix, it is vital to keep in mind that you must take off the sash in order to replace it with the new one. A damaged sash could cause serious damage to the frame if not removed from the window. Sash replacement is less costly but you have to buy a new sash which isn't always available.

The cost of a single-pane window varies between $180 to $355. The cost for replacing double-pane windows will vary in size, glass and frame, with a single-pane window costing about $300 while a triple-paned bay window will cost between $4,500 and $8500. Cost of replacement glass

A professional can repair the broken glass in your window for only $150. Glass replacement requires several tools including a blade scraper and heat gun. A single pane of glass could cost anywhere from $100 to $200. Prices may vary based on the size and thickness of the window as well as the frame material. The most well-known type of glass for residential use is double-pane. These windows provide increased energy efficiency and soundproofing, saving you anywhere from 10 to 30 percent off your heating and cooling costs. This is the law in modern homes.

You can also take measurements and repair the glass yourself. It could take longer, but you can save a lot by learning to use the correct tools. While glass replacement is more expensive that buying new windows, it is well worth the savings in energy, aesthetics and warranty. Older wooden windows are typically composed of a number of smaller panes, which makes them more energy efficient.

You must know the type of glass you will need to know to determine the cost of replacing a windows. Triple-pane glass, also referred to as thermopane, has three layers of glass. Triple-pane glass is more expensive, but it is the most energy-efficient. Triple-pane glass can be costly and requires professional installation. This could help you save anywhere from $100 to 6 hundred dollars annually. Research has shown that triple-pane windows are more energy efficient than windows with a single pane.

Double-glazed windows are expensive. It is not necessary to replace the whole window if they've blowing out. The replacement glass is typically just the double-glazed part.
